Plumber Tips (1): Using simple boiler controls

If you’re using on and off controls, investigate whether they operate both the boiler and the hot water at the same time, or whether they operate them separately. During the summer months, using the switch to operate your water heater only can save a significant amount of money.

Some controls are mechanical, which means you can program the heating to come on during certain periods. If you have consistent weekend and weekday routines, setting the boiler to come on during specific periods prevents you from turning it on and leaving it on for longer than is necessary.

Plumber Tips (2): Venturing into more advanced controls

If you have a room thermostat, consider setting it to 20 degrees Celsius during the day and 16 to 18 degrees at night. When the rooms in your home reach these temperatures, your boiler will switch off until it drops below those levels.

If you’d like to take those energy saving benefits a step further, why not ask your plumber to install individual room controls? It’s rare that even the busiest of family homes use every room at the same time. As such, being able to control individual temperatures can have a significant impact on your energy bill.

Irregardless of which boiler controls you have, there are ways you can use them to your advantage. To ensure the technique you choose works, implement it and look at your energy bills each month. When you find one that’s effective, stick with it for lasting results.

When it comes to energy costs, around 50 percent come from central heating systems. If you’ve found that your bills have been rising in recent months, there are ways you can use a professional plumber to reduce them. The trick is to know what questions to ask.

Questions To Ask A Professional Plumber

Is your system up-to-date?

While few people want to go through the hassle of having their boiler replaced, getting a new one can see a significant reduction in your energy bills. Most gas models that have been produced since 2005 are more efficient, as they recover more heat from the burning gas. If you use an oil boiler, aim for those made since 2007.

If your boiler is up-to-date, you might want to look into installing more efficient controls. Using the guidance of a gas safe engineer, you can identify controls that allow you to use heat only when you want it, in specific areas of your home. At the same time, you can enquire about chemical inhibitors that’ll make your system more efficient.

Getting more out of an existing heating system

Something as simple as flushing your system can reduce the risk of corrosion and improve the flow of energy, which in turn makes them more efficient. When you don’t have to use as much gas to heat a system that is worn down, your bills should drop. Ask a professional plumber to explain how a power flushing service, you prolong the life of your radiators, which reduces costs in the long run.

If you’ve seen a rise in your energy bills, it’s always worth consulting a professional plumber to see if adaptations to your current system will resolve the problem.

Washer Troubles

One problem that may be causing your taps to leak is an issue with the washer. A washer is usually at the stem of a tap to seal it, and if its installation is not right, then water will pass through, causing leakage. There will also be dripping if the washer is of the wrong size or is worn out. It is crucial to get a professional to fix the washer if it is the cause of the problem.

Worn Out O-Rings

Cartridge taps have O-rings, and when they wear out, they can cause dripping. With the continued usage of a tap, the O-ring can become loose around the cartridge, allowing water seepage. A plumbing service will provide the necessary repairs in such an instance.

Leaking Seals

Taps have inlet and outlet seals that can fill up with dirt after continued use. Once this happens, the quality of the seals will degrade causing water to drip. It is important to clean the outlets and inlets to avoid this.

Whatever the cause of your leaking tap is, get an expert to fix it. If the problem is an emergency situation, then find a plumbing service that will come urgently. Leaving a tap leaking of a long time may also lead to sink or floor damage.

Wrong Sizes of Heating Installation Equipment

Some people err by buying heaters of the wrong sizes. This consideration matters because you will be looking at high electricity bills, build-up up of mould in the ductwork, general discomfort, and damaged equipment if you get a heating system that is too large or too small.

Bad Positioning for Thermostats

Thermostats play fundamental roles in ensuring that property owners get the correct temperature readings. Unfortunately, some people place them next to cold or hot surfaces, which often results in skewed readings.

Blocking Return Vents

A return air vent is an opening in the floor that lets the indoor air get back into the furnace for heating. Since these vents are not attractive to some homeowners, they cover them or hide them away in places such as closets or under furniture and boxes. Covering the vents means that the air is restricted, and this results in the blower fans trying harder than necessary to pull it back.

Reasons to Hire a Plumber to Replace Your Cold Water Storage Cistern

Cold water storage tanks pose a very high risk of Legionella growth in the water system. Temperature gain, contamination and stagnation are major contributors. Although microbiological sampling and tank inspection are vital, there are times the cistern will need a replacement. Bear in mind that over time, storage reservoirs corrode. Some consumers choose to patch their cisterns with epoxy resin to lengthen their lives. If you have any of these tanks, consider replacing them soon.
